Random Listing

9430 East Golf Links Road Suite 181

Tucson, AZ

1022 North Lake Street

Burbank, CA

4586 S Kirkman Rd

Orlando, FL

800 Southwest Railroad Avenue

Ponchatoula, LA

1319 Saint Andrews Road

Columbia, SC

Telephone Systems Companies in Kentucky

Below is a list of telephone system companies located in Kentucky, USA, serving cities such as Lawrenceburg, Berea, Bardstown, and more. Click on a city name for full listings